  • 5. 

    Fill in the blank.7 + __ = 14

    • 8

    • 5

    • 10

    • 7

    Correct Answer
    A. 7
    Explanation
    To find the missing number that, when added to 7, equals 14, we can subtract 7 from 14. This gives us a result of 7. Therefore, the missing number is 7.

  • 6. 

    Fill in the blank.2 + __ = 12

    • 10

    • 9

    • 15

    • 0

    Correct Answer
    A. 10
    Explanation
    To find the missing number that when added to 2 equals 12, we can subtract 2 from 12. This gives us 10, which is the missing number. Therefore, the correct answer is 10.

  • 9. 

    Give the correct answer.24 + 0 =

    • 25

    • 24

    • 0

    • 10

    Correct Answer
    A. 24
    Explanation
    The given question asks for the sum of 24 and 0. When adding 0 to any number, the result remains the same number. Therefore, the sum of 24 and 0 is 24.
